Raytheon Australia is a trusted capability partner delivering some of the most complex, innovative, and meaningful engineering projects for the Australian Defence Force.
Raytheon Australia was selected in December 2020 to provide Capability Lifecycle Management Services to the Commonwealth for its fleet of Minor Vessels. This is an important Capability for the RAN.
The Raytheon Australia Minor Vessels Engineering Team is experiencing growth and are seeking to attract a bright and energised Naval Architect with a robust structural design background to support the Design and Engineering Change Team. The fleet of Minor Vessels spread across WA, NT and QLD. As the Naval Architect, you will be responsible for all Naval Architecture and Structural discipline related activities overseeing the successful development and delivery of Engineering Changes for this fleet.
